Itinerary Details

day-trip-to-pilsner-urquell-brewery-and-bohemian-glassworks

The day trip begins with pickup from Prague 1, followed by a 40-minute car ride to Rückl Crystal a.s.

Guests enjoy a guided tour of the glassworks for an hour, then have 30 minutes of free time.

Next, it’s a 40-minute drive to Plzeň for 30 minutes of sightseeing.

Lunch at a traditional Czech restaurant follows for an hour.

The group then tours the Pilsner Urquell Brewery for 1.5 hours, learning brewing techniques and sampling the beer.

Guests have 30 minutes of free time at the brewery before returning to Prague 1.

What to Expect at the Glassworks

Upon arrival at the Rückl Crystal a.s. glassworks, guests can expect a guided tour that provides a fascinating glimpse into the intricate process of crystal manufacturing.

Expert guides will demonstrate the meticulous steps involved, from blending the raw materials to the delicate shaping and sharpening of the final products. Guests will witness skilled artisans skillfully manipulating molten glass, transforming it into elegant crystal pieces through techniques like cutting, engraving, and polishing.

This immersive experience allows visitors to appreciate the remarkable craftsmanship and centuries-old traditions that define Bohemian glassmaking.

Exploring the Pilsner Urquell Brewery

day-trip-to-pilsner-urquell-brewery-and-bohemian-glassworks

After exploring the intricate world of Bohemian crystal manufacturing, the day trip takes visitors to the iconic Pilsner Urquell Brewery in Plzeň.

Guests embark on a guided tour, learning the brewery’s history and traditional brewing techniques. They venture into the cellars, where the beer ferments in wooden barrels, before sampling the unfiltered, unpasteurized Pilsner Urquell.

With free time to further enjoy the brewery’s rich legacy, travelers can visit the gift shop and savor a Czech lunch.

This immersive experience showcases the artistry and heritage behind the world’s first golden lager.
